Copper and copper alloys are considered the primary structural material for fusion reactor divertor heat sinks due to their excellent thermal conductivity, thermal stability, mechanical properties, and relatively good resistance to neutron irradiation. However, a lack of in-depth understanding regarding the mechanisms of displacement damage in copper induced by synergistic effects of neutron irradiation and transmuted helium still exists. In this study, the synergistic effects were investigated using molecular dynamics simulations, with a focus on dislocation nucleation mechanisms. Influences of transmuted helium concentration (2000~8000 appm), primary knock-on atom (PKA) energy (1.0~7.0 keV), and simulation temperature (100~900 K) were systematically examined. Results showed that increased helium concentration raised the number of point defects, enhanced pinning effect, and promoted dislocation density and the formation of complex entanglement structures. Higher PKA energy led to a notable rise in length and density of dislocation line. At lower temperatures, rising temperature promoted development of dislocation entanglement structures in the cascade center, while at higher temperatures, it facilitated dislocation annihilation and break-up, resulting in the collapse of these entanglement structures. These findings provided important insights for the design of irradiation-resistant copper alloys for fusion reactors.
